Dr. Kim is a highly educated, trained and experienced dentist for the diagnosis and treatment of  TMJ disorders, chronic headaches and sleep-related breathing disorders such as snoring and obstructive sleep apnea.

Educational Background: Graduated Seoul National University, Dental College, Seoul, Korea, Doctor of Dental Surgery (D.D.S.);   Post Graduate School, Seoul National University, Master of Science (M.S.);  Intern and Residency, Infirmary, Seoul National University; UCLA Dental School Extension; California Dental License (# 25920).

Completion, Resultant Force Vector Technique Course;  Certification, Contact Reflex Analysis;  Certification, Head & Neck Imaging Course;  Completion, Orthodontic Success Program;  Completion, TMJ Hands-On Course;  Completion, Trigger Point Injection Course from Academy of Craniofacial Pain;  Completion, Foundations of Nutritional Therapy Course;  Completion, Dental-Medical Integrate Medicine;  Certification, Soft Tissue Injuries from Motor Vehicle Accidents from Academy of Head, Neck, Facial Pain;  Credentialed by the Certification Board of the Academy of Dental Sleep Medicine.

Professional Organizations: Medical Staff, Eisenhower Memorial Hospital, Rancho Mirage;  Diplomate, American Academy of Pain Management;  Fellow, American Academy of Head, Neck, Facial Pain;  Diplomate, American Board of Craniofacial Pain;  Diplomate, American Academy of Injury & Disability Evaluators;  Fellow, American Academy of Integrative Medicine;  Diplomate, Academy of Dental Sleep Medicine:  Credentialed Member, Academy of Clinical Sleep Disorders  Dentistry;  Supporting member, National Sleep Foundation; Fellow-Eligible, Academy of General Dentistry;  Member, Mid-America Orthodontic Society;  Member, American Association for Functional Orthodontics;  Member, Korean American Dental Association;  Member, Price-Pottenger Nutrition Foundation;   

Dr. Kim has accumulated over 2,500 hours of post-doctoral education and continues to attend seminars and hands on courses to learn and update his latest technique and knowledge in TMD/Craniofacial Pain practice, Sleep-related Breathing Disorders, and General Dentistry. He is one of the few dentists in the nation who limits his practice 100% to the Diagnosis and Treatment of TMJ Disorders/Craniofacial Pain, and Sleep-related Breathing Disorders.
